Output 289420583677e503ebb194c1afae60ee9cfc6410e97c5f3857b95668f893a015:2

value
3838888
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e99c282ccc4f387c04f5aa5963fee572e821373a OP_EQUALVERIFY OP_CHECKSIG
address
1NJDWftNoHx9sxqfSEQCVJN8rS6DneouXd
transaction
289420583677e503ebb194c1afae60ee9cfc6410e97c5f3857b95668f893a015
spent
true